My husband and I had a '65 Chrysler/Force 105hp outboard motor that was blown, so we bought a '73 Chrysler/Force 115hp powerhead to rebuild. Problem is, the 5/16 head bolts that we currently have are too small and 3/8 bolts are too big. If anyone has a manual, could you let me know what size bolt it calls for. Or, if anyone has any other suggestions I am all ears.

Ranook...calls for a 3/8" bolt torqued to 20 lbs. The holes in the block may be a little dodgy...you might carefully run a tap through the holes to clean them up...should do that anyhows just so you get an accurate torque. just a Thought
